==Eligibility==&lt;br /&gt;
In Florida, anyone may order a Florida Death Certificate &amp;quot;Without cause of death&amp;quot;.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
A Florida Death Certificate &amp;quot;With Cause of Death&amp;quot; is confidential by Florida Law and may only be issued to:&lt;br /&gt;
*The decedent&amp;#039;s spouse, parent, child, grandchild, or sibling (if 18 years of age or older).&lt;br /&gt;
*Any person who provides a &amp;quot;Will&amp;quot; that has been executed pursuant to state statute 732.502; an insurance policy or other document that demonstrates his or her interest in the estate of the decedent;&lt;br /&gt;
*Any person who provides documentation that he or she is acting on behalf of any of the previously mentioned persons.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Fifty (50) years following the date of death, &amp;quot;Cause of death&amp;quot; becomes public information and anyone may obtain a Death Certificate with this information. Any time period prior to the fifty years, &amp;quot;cause of death&amp;quot; is considered confidential by Florida law. &lt;br /&gt;

==Fees==&lt;br /&gt;
;In Person/Mail&lt;br /&gt;
*Photocopy Certification: $5.00&lt;br /&gt;
*Additional copies: $4.00&lt;br /&gt;
;Online (through VitalChek)&lt;br /&gt;
*Photocopy Certification: $15.00&lt;br /&gt;
*Additional copies: $4.00&lt;br /&gt;
;Delivery Method &lt;br /&gt;
*Standard: $0.00&lt;br /&gt;
*Rush: $10.00&lt;br /&gt;
*Express: $10.00 (Plus a pre-paid express delivery envelope.)&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Forms of payment accepted:&lt;br /&gt;
*Payment in person at the Bureau - Cash, checks, money orders, Visa and MasterCard are accepted.  &lt;br /&gt;
*Payment by mail - Make your Check or money order payable to &amp;quot;Vital Statistics&amp;quot;.  DO NOT send cash.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
&amp;#039;&amp;#039;&amp;#039;Note:&amp;#039;&amp;#039;&amp;#039; Vital record fees are nonrefundable, with one exception. Fees paid for additional copies when no record is found will be refunded upon written request.&lt;br /&gt;

==Processing Time==&lt;br /&gt;
;Standard: &lt;br /&gt;
Approximately 10 business days&lt;br /&gt;
;Rush: &lt;br /&gt;
Processed before normal processing time.&lt;br /&gt;
;Express: &lt;br /&gt;
1-2 business days&lt;br /&gt;

==Instructions==&lt;br /&gt;
You may order a copy of a birth, death or fetal death record through your local County Health Department. Counties have computer access from 1917 to present for birth records for the entire state as well as births that occurred in their county. &l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
The Florida Department of Health, Office of Vital Statistics (Florida Vital Records) issues certified copies of Florida death certificates for events which occurred in the State of Florida.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
By law, death certificates with &amp;quot;Cause of Death&amp;quot; information can only be issued to the following:&lt;br /&gt;
#The decedent&amp;#039;s spouse &lt;br /&gt;
#Parent&lt;br /&gt;
#Child (if of legal age)&lt;br /&gt;
#Grandchild&lt;br /&gt;
#Sibling&lt;br /&gt;
#Any person who provides a will, insurance policy or other document demonstrating their interest in the estate of the decedent&lt;br /&gt;
#Any person who provides documentation that he or she is acting on the behalf of any of the before named persons or by court order directing Vital Statistics whom to issue a death record too. &lt;br /&gt;
#If you are requesting a Death Certificate with &amp;quot;Cause of Death&amp;quot;, you must explain your relationship to the person whose record you are requesting. If a relationship is not stated, you will be issued a Certified copy excluding cause of death information.&lt;br /&gt;

==Required Information==&lt;br /&gt;
*Full name of the deceased person &lt;br /&gt;
*Full name of the applicant&lt;br /&gt;
*Date of death (month, day, year or series of years to be searched)&lt;br /&gt;
*City or County of death Fathers full name  &lt;br /&gt;
*Social Security Number of deceased person (if known)&lt;br /&gt;
*Mailing address&lt;br /&gt;
*Requesters relationship to the person named on the certificate  &lt;br /&gt;
*Requesters reason for requesting the certificate  &lt;br /&gt;
*Proof of their relationship or documentation to establish their legal interest in obtaining vital records. &lt;br /&gt;
*Funeral Director or Attorney&amp;#039;s professional license number, if they are ordering the certificate.&lt;br /&gt;
*Signature of the applicant&lt;br /&gt;
